rtla: Add Documentation
authorDaniel Bristot de Oliveira <bristot@kernel.org>
Fri, 10 Dec 2021 18:11:27 +0000 (19:11 +0100)
committerSteven Rostedt <rostedt@goodmis.org>
Thu, 13 Jan 2022 22:02:43 +0000 (17:02 -0500)
Adds the basis for rtla documentation. This patch also
includes the rtla(1) man page.

As suggested by Jonathan Corbet, we are placing these man
pages at Documentation/tools/rtla, using rst format. It
is not linked to the official documentation, though.

The Makefile is based on bpftool's Documentation one.

+=========
+rtla
+=========
+--------------------------------
+Real-time Linux Analysis tool
+--------------------------------
+
+:Manual section: 1
+
+SYNOPSIS
+========
+**rtla** *COMMAND* [*OPTIONS*]
+
+DESCRIPTION
+===========
+The **rtla** is a meta-tool that includes a set of commands that aims to
+analyze the real-time properties of Linux. But instead of testing Linux
+as a black box, **rtla** leverages kernel tracing capabilities to provide
+precise information about the properties and root causes of unexpected
+results.
+
+COMMANDS
+========
+**osnoise**
+
+        Gives information about the operating system noise (osnoise).
+
+**timerlat**
+
+        Measures the IRQ and thread timer latency.
+
+OPTIONS
+=======
+**-h**, **--help**
+
+        Display the help text.
+
+For other options, see the man page for the corresponding command.
